BID TYPE RFP DESCRIPTION Johnson County Community College (JCCC) has retained OutSail to facilitate this Request for Proposal (RFP) and to assist in the evaluation of potential Benefits Administration partners. JCCC is a public community college serving a large and diverse workforce, with benefits administered by a small, dedicated team.
As part of its commitment to providing a comprehensive health and welfare benefits program to its employees, JCCC is issuing this formal RFP to evaluate potential service providers and technology platforms. The College is seeking to modernize and unify its HR, payroll, benefits administration, carrier connectivity, ACA compliance, leave, COBRA, and retirement-related data ecosystem.
Today, JCCC operates Ellucian Banner as its system of record for ERP and payroll and WorkTerra as its benefits enrollment and carrier connectivity platform. The two platforms function largely as independent systems, with limited automated synchronization. As a result, benefits administration, payroll deductions, ACA compliance, leave transitions, COBRA notifications, HSA/FSA funding, retirement contribution files, and reporting rely heavily on manual processes maintained by a small team.
JCCC is seeking responses from qualified firms with the expertise, technology, integration experience, and service capabilities to create a tightly integrated, rules-driven benefits environment. The desired future state establishes a reliable operational source of truth, automates downstream payroll and carrier transactions wherever possible, and materially reduces manual administrative effort and reconciliation risk.
